Using Oven Racks

The racks have a turned-up back edge that

prevents them from being pulled out of the oven

cavity.

CAUTION

• Replace oven racks before turning the oven on

to prevent burns.

• Do not cover the racks with aluminum foil, or

any other material, or place anything on the

bottom of the oven. Doing so will result in poor

baking and may damage the oven bottom.

• Only arrange oven racks when the oven is cool.

Removing Racks

1

Pull the rack straight out until it stops.

2

Lift up the front of the rack and pull it out.

Replacing Racks

1

Place the end of the rack on the support.

2

Tilt the front end up and push the rack in.

Bake

Bake is used to prepare foods such as pastries,

breads and casseroles. The oven can be

programmed to bake at any temperature from 170

°F (80 °C) to 550 °F (285 °C). The default

temperature is 350 °F (175 °C).

Setting the Bake Function (example, 375

°F)

Model LSEL6333*

1

Turn the oven mode knob to select

Bake

.

2

Set the oven temperature: press

plus(+)

until

375 °F appears in the display.

3

Press

START

. The oven starts to preheat.

NOTE

• As the oven preheats, the temperature is

displayed and rises in 5-degree increments.

Once the oven reaches the set temperature, a

tone sounds and the oven light blinks on and off.

4

When cooking is complete, turn the oven

mode knob to the

OFF

position.

5

Remove food from the oven.

Model LSEL6331*

1

Press

Bake

. 350

˚

F appears in the display.

2

Set the oven temperature: press

plus(+)

until

375 °F appears in the display.

3

Press

START

. The oven starts to preheat.

NOTE

• As the oven preheats, the temperature is

displayed and rises in 5-degree increments.

Once the oven reaches the set temperature, a

tone sounds and the oven light blinks on and off.

4

When cooking is complete, press

CLEAR/OFF

.

5

Remove food from the oven.

NOTE

• It is normal for the convection fan to operate

periodically throughout a normal bake cycle in

the oven. This is to ensure even baking results.

Baking Tips

• Baking time and temperature will vary

depending on the characteristics, size, and

shape of the baking pan used.

• Check for food doneness at the minimum recipe

time.

• Use metal bakeware (with or without a nonstick

finish), heatproof glass-ceramic, ceramic or

other bakeware recommended for oven use.

• Dark metal pans or nonstick coatings will cook

food faster with more browning. Insulated

bakeware will slightly lengthen the cooking time

for most foods.
